    Many kinds of 3 D profilometry share the drawbacks of not having enough measuring range (especially, when a big object to be tested) and existing shadow problems. A new approach is purposed, which can fit the measurement of big objects and small ones with complicated shape. The theory of spatial coordinate transformation into the 3 D profilometry is presented and the method to transform the phase information into the height of objects and to combine the results from different systems is described.
